My Letter To Bill Haslam

To Mr. Haslam,

I’m a very concerned Tennessean. I’ve been annoyed by the ridiculous campaign ads that have saturated the airwaves of late. In fact, most of your fellow Republicans have come across as close minded.

What I’ve liked about your campaign is the simple message of fiscal responsibility that has been communicated. However, that doesn’t mean I’m opposed to the much needed healthcare reform. I firmly believe health care is a right, not a privilege.

Also, I believe in immigration reform. The rhetoric coming out of the other Republican camps seems to be in line with the racist law that is in Arizona. Your opponents have already expressed their view, including Mr. McWherter. I expected more out of him.

I want to vote for you. You seem like a pragmatist. That’s what we need now. I’ve had enough of the bluster. How do you feel on these topics? Can you convince me to give you my vote?

Very Respectfully,

Jonathan Sanders

UPDATE (7-30-10): I’ve not heard back from Mayor Haslam. I guess we’ll see who gets my vote. I don’t think I’ve got any great options.

This Election Season Is Wearing Thin

I know. As if they all aren’t. In my 33 years, however, I don’t think I’ve ever seen more vicious and inflammatory rhetoric. Here in Tennessee, you’re seeing heated battles for Governor and U.S. Representative.

I’m sure most Tennesseans have seen the campaign ads from the likes of George Flinn, Diane Black, Zach Wamp and Ron Ramsey. Anyone who has read this space before, knows how I feel about Ramsey. The candidates have been disappointing with the almost cartoon-like tone of their campaigns.

In my mind, all this does is divide the people. Not one of them has said how they would like to bring us together. To me, this is the problem with politics. These politicians work at stoking the flames of fear without giving any concrete plans for how to solve the state’s and the nation’s problems. My vote will go to those who demonstrate true leadership. I don’t want the loudest voice. I just want the fairest one.
